Qantas Airways baggage allowance policy varies based on the route, travel class, and frequent flyer status of the passenger. Here's a general overview of the baggage allowance for most Qantas flights:

Carry-on baggage: All passengers are allowed to bring one piece of carry-on baggage and one personal item onboard. The carry-on bag should not exceed the maximum dimensions of 56cm x 36cm x 23cm (22in x 14in x 9in) and should not weigh more than 7kg (15lb). The personal item can be a handbag, laptop bag, or any small item that can be placed under the seat.

Checked baggage: The checked baggage allowance depends on the route, travel class, and frequent flyer status of the passenger. As a general rule, economy class passengers are allowed to check-in one piece of baggage weighing up to 23kg (50lb), while business class and first class passengers can check-in two pieces of baggage each weighing up to 32kg (70lb) each. However, there may be some exceptions to this rule depending on the route and the fare class.

Excess baggage: If you need to carry more baggage than the allowed limit, you may be required to pay an additional fee. The excess baggage fee depends on the weight and size of the baggage and the route you're traveling on.

It's important to note that baggage allowances may differ for codeshare flights operated by other airlines. Passengers are advised to check their baggage allowance and fees with the airline or travel agent before travel to avoid any confusion or unexpected charges.
